Vernon Joseph "Coby" Hood, Jr. passed away peacefully on October 18, 2025, after a long and courageous battle with lung disease and other complications that would have broken most people. His strength, humor, and faith carried him through every challenge until his final breath.
Born in New Orleans and a lifelong resident of Metairie, Coby built his life around hard work, faith, and family. He graduated from Jesuit High School in 1973 and earned his bachelor's degree in political science from the University of New Orleans in 1978. His professional journey began at TACA Airlines in 1977, and he later retired as a Customer Service Supervisor from Southwest Airlines in 2016. Known for his easy charm and gift of gab, Coby had a special talent for connecting with people-leaving lasting impressions on colleagues and passengers alike.
